I was very happy with our stay here. We didn't want to spend too much money on a hotel since most of our time would be spent at Disneyland. This hotel was very nice! The walk to Disneyland is about 15 minutes and it takes you right into Downtown Disney. There is also a shuttle for a small price that will pick you up right in front of the hotel as well. The room was nice and modern and the beds were comfortable. They offer a full buffet style breakfast every morning with a huge eating area. The breakfast was very good. Pancakes, waffles, sausage, eggs, cereal, bagels, and lots more! And free :) My kids' favorite part was the pool!!! There are 2 huge pools, one of them is heated. There are also 2 spas. Towels are available at the pool which was nice that way you don't waste the ones in your room. There is also a Coco's Restaurant that is next door and stays open late! This worked out perfect for us. We left Disneyland hungry and Coco's was open and very friendly service was provided. I would recommend this hotel for sure! « less

Just left after a 2 night stay here
Staff were friendly and seemed eager to help, they were always very quick to help when you were waiting at the reception desk
When we checked in we weren't given any instructions on how to get to disney, nor given maps and I ended up walking for about 20 mins as I didn't know about the short cut through the Grand Californian Hotel which took about 10 mins off the time on the way back to the hotel. Later when I was waiting at reception I heard one of the Front Desk staff explaining the 'short cut' (this was a different staff member to the person that checked me in) to another guest that was checking in.
Breakfast was good. Pancakes/Waffles, Bacon/Sausages, eggs, fruit, yogurts, mini muffins, bagels, bread.
We had no issues with noise and we even had a large group of late teens early 20's (graduation trip????).
The pool area was nice but one of the hot tubs was cold so only one could be used.
Room was a little smaller than I was expecting, but was clean and everything worked.
Probably wouldn't stay here again as I would go back to a hotel just across the road from Disney entrance.
If I was staying in Anaheim and wasn't going to Disney I would definitely consider staying here again. « less
